Understanding Car Key Types
Before diving into replacement services, it's vital to understand the various kinds of car keys that exist. Each kind of key includes its own replacement procedure, features, and costs.
Key Types:
Traditional Keys:
Standard metal keys that do not contain electronic components.Easy to change and usually less pricey.
Transponder Keys:
Contain an electronic chip that interacts with the car's ignition.More protected than standard keys, making them slightly more expensive to change.
Smart Keys:
Used in keyless entry systems. They often include buttons for remote locking/unlocking.Replacement can be complicated and costly due to the innovation included.
Key Fobs:
A remote control that provides functions like keyless entry and beginning the vehicle.Replacement generally needs programming by a professional.
Flip Keys:
A combination of conventional and remote keys. The expense to replace a car key can differ considerably based upon a number of factors:

A1: Yes, many locksmiths can replace car keys without the need to visit a dealership.
Q2: How long does it require to get a replacement key?
A2: Depending on the type of key and the service company, it can take anywhere from a couple of minutes to several days.
Q3: Do I need to offer my vehicle identification number (VIN)?
A3: Yes, providing your VIN helps guarantee that the replacement key works with your vehicle.
Q4: Are lost car key insurance plan worth thinking about?
A4: If losing keys is a reoccurring issue for you, it might be beneficial to explore insurance choices that cover key replacement expenses.
